spice girls expected to be back with a boom
Spice Girls - the girl band which was a rage around ten years back and then just went into oblivion, is this year estimated to make a million dollar comeback. Taking into consideration the fact, that passes for their hometown reunion show sold out in a record time of 38 seconds, experts are predicting that the girl band will have a Number One single by the end of the year.

The singers who recently released a brand new picture in the series of their comeback promotional pictures are predicted to be topping the charts around Christmas and New Year. The five Spicegirls, who are all in their thirties, are all set to kick start their global tour in the US on 7 December, almost 10 years after they gave their last public performance. The much speculated comeback has received a very warm welcome from their fans, which is visible from the fact that more than a million showed interest in attending the comeback concert. To much disappointment of the excited fans, only 20,000 only picked, on a random basis.

The much elated band in which each of the member is expected to mint around £10m, states on its website:

It’s been fantastic to see how strong girl power still is in 2007, and we want to thank you for your support.
